Southwestern Glacier camping site is located in Northwestern Fjord within Kenai Fjords National Park, accessible only by kayak or water taxi. The small beach offers limited camping space, especially during high tide, making it suitable only for small groups. A food storage locker is located approximately 50 meters from the high tide line. Strong glacial winds are common in this area, requiring sturdy tent setups and wind-resistant gear. Additional camping space is available on a nearby smaller beach. The site provides dramatic views of Southwestern Glacier and the surrounding glaciated landscape of Northwestern Fjord. This location is part of multi-day kayaking expeditions that explore the parks remote fjords, offering experienced paddlers an extraordinary wilderness experience surrounded by active tidewater glaciers.

Northwestern Fjord features Northwestern Glacier, Ojive Glacier, Anchor Glacier, and Southwestern Glacier. Multi-day kayaking tours transfer to Northwestern Fjord for paddling and camping near glaciers.
No permits or reservations are required to access the park, camp in campgrounds, or stay in the backcountry.
Pets are not permitted in campsites in Kenai Fjords National Park
Peak visitation occurs June, July, and August. Coastal backcountry areas are inaccessible late fall through early spring due to rough seas.
